Drew Goddard's "Cabin In The Woods" had a bumpy ride to the big screen. Delayed from release thanks to MGM's near bankruptcy a few years back, Lionsgate rescued the tongue-in-cheek horror movie and released into theaters, where it did solid, but not spectacular business. Everyone figured it would live on as a cult favorite and we'd never really hear anything about it again, but surprisingly, it seems the studio wants more.

Chatting with Den Of Geek, Goddard revealed that Lionsgate is keen on the notion of a followup. "...the studio wants to do it. They've come to us," he said.
